Fiscal Third Quarter 2026 Financial Highlights: "I joined C3 AI six months ago and I did so with a clear conviction: this company is uniquely positioned to win in Enterprise AI. That conviction has been reinforced through extensive engagement with customers, prospects, partners, and investors. However, it was clear to me that we were not organized appropriately. We’ve reduced our cost structure and cash burn. We’ve restructured and flattened the sales organization. We’ve focused efforts on our best-in-class applications. We’ve shifted our go-to-market toward large-scale, enterprise-wide transformations. We’ve accelerated how we build and deliver product. And we are infusing our AI across every function at C3 AI. Those changes are substantially complete and C3 AI is now a more agile, more disciplined, and more accountable organization. Moving forward, our entire focus is on executing our return to growth and building C3 AI into a profitable, cash-positive business," said Stephen Ehikian, CEO, C3 AI. Other Information Professional Services Revenue Our professional services revenue includes service fees and prioritized engineering services. Service fees include revenue from services such as consulting, training, and paid implementation services. Prioritized engineering services are undertaken when a customer requests that we accelerate the design, development, and delivery of software features and functions that are planned in our future product roadmap. When we agree to this, we negotiate an agreed upon fee to accelerate the development of the software. When the software feature is delivered, it becomes integrated to our core product offering, is available to all subscribers of the underlying software product, and enhances the operation of that product going forward. Such prioritized engineering services result in production-level computer software – compiled code that enhances the functionality of our production products – which is available for our customers to use over the life of their software licenses. Per Accounting Standards Codification (ASC) 606, Prioritized engineering services revenue is recognized as professional services over the period in which the software development is completed. About C3.ai, Inc. C3.ai, Inc. (NYSE:AI) is the Enterprise AI application software company. C3 AI delivers a family of fully integrated products including the C3 Agentic AI Platform, an end-to-end platform for developing, deploying, and operating enterprise AI applications, C3 AI applications, a portfolio of industry-specific SaaS enterprise AI applications that enable the digital transformation of organizations globally, and C3 Generative AI, a suite of domain-specific generative AI offerings for the enterprise.
